Harmony Day should be the focus
Letter to the Editor - The Advertiser
18 March 2004
Dear Sir/Madam
The trouble with being a pedant (Adelaide Confidential - Get a life… 18 March) is you look pretty silly when you make a similar mistake to the one you accuse someone else of having made - in this case you got the name of the department wrong.
But let's not be petty. Let's call it one-all and focus on something far more positive, like the fact that the Department of Immigration and Multicultural and Indigenous Affairs is strongly committed to South Australia with over 250 people employed in its Adelaide office.
The department is also committed to community harmony and there are over 30 Harmony Day events and activities being held throughout the State on and around Harmony Day which is Sunday 21 March.
I encourage your readers to get involved.
